Transaction 5c3dca8339423fa7b15077159cd182608a8a0f5e1c9edb4309573901d8a4f31e
1 Input
1 Output
-
5c3dca8339423fa7b15077159cd182608a8a0f5e1c9edb4309573901d8a4f31e:0
- value
- 16400
- script pubkey
- OP_0 OP_PUSHBYTES_20 489e0fac37213213ce0620e247b42c34e45f4fb8
- address
- tb1qfz0qltphyyep8nsxyr3y0dpvxnj97nac54wlda